[PATCH v4 05/15] tools: Include local igt_glib header for Android

Zbigniew Kempczyński zbigniew.kempczynski at intel.com
Wed May 14 12:44:35 UTC 2025


On Wed, May 07, 2025 at 04:01:38PM +0000, Jeevaka Prabu Badrappan wrote:
> Signed-off-by: Jeevaka Prabu Badrappan <jeevaka.badrappan at intel.com>
> ---
>  tools/igt_dp_compliance.h | 4 ++++
>  tools/intel_pm_rpm.c      | 4 ++++
>  tools/lsgpu.c             | 4 ++++
>  3 files changed, 12 insertions(+)
> 
> diff --git a/tools/igt_dp_compliance.h b/tools/igt_dp_compliance.h
> index 5b1688039..0df44dad3 100644
> --- a/tools/igt_dp_compliance.h
> +++ b/tools/igt_dp_compliance.h
> @@ -28,7 +28,11 @@
>  #include <stdio.h>
>  #include <string.h>
>  #include <stdlib.h>
> +#ifndef ANDROID
>  #include <glib.h>
> +#else
> +#include "igt_glib.h"
> +#endif
>  
>  extern int drm_fd;
>  
> diff --git a/tools/intel_pm_rpm.c b/tools/intel_pm_rpm.c
> index 9622f0552..a2fe16d01 100644
> --- a/tools/intel_pm_rpm.c
> +++ b/tools/intel_pm_rpm.c
> @@ -24,7 +24,11 @@
>  
>  #include <errno.h>
>  #include <getopt.h>
> +#ifndef ANDROID
>  #include <glib.h>
> +#else
> +#include "igt_glib.h"
> +#endif

Address my comment from first patch, then:

Acked-by: Zbigniew Kempczyński <zbigniew.kempczynski at intel.com>

--
Zbigniew
>  #include <stdio.h>
>  #include <stdlib.h>
>  #include <string.h>
> diff --git a/tools/lsgpu.c b/tools/lsgpu.c
> index e68390083..83ecaf953 100644
> --- a/tools/lsgpu.c
> +++ b/tools/lsgpu.c
> @@ -24,7 +24,11 @@
>  
>  #include <errno.h>
>  #include <fcntl.h>
> +#ifndef ANDROID
>  #include <glib.h>
> +#else
> +#include "igt_glib.h"
> +#endif
>  #include <libudev.h>
>  #include <string.h>
>  #include <signal.h>
> -- 
> 2.34.1
> 


More information about the igt-dev mailing list